Since the subject of this thread is monitoring it and posting comments on his MDApps (with the latest one directed at me), I thought I would clarify some things:

1) Post Holds are not made for isolated incidences of TOS violations;
2) to obtain a Post Hold, a user has to show an inability to stay within the confines of the TOS despite prior warnings;
3) it is the PATTERN of behavior that will get many users Banned or PH; you can't necessarily look at the last post and surmise that was the reason for the action; even minor infractions can lead to PH or Banning if there is a prior pattern of infractions;
4) the length of PH will vary;
5) the vast vast majority of SDN users are able to stay within the TOS; you have to wonder what's going on when someone can't;
6) we don't discuss why someone has Administrative action against their account, so speculate away;
7) we don't artificially fill In Boxes or take PMs away; each user has a set number of allowed PMs in their In Boxes depending on status and if they are a Donor. Users put on PH automatically get a reduction in their In Box capacity; this is not done individually or to persecute someone.

I hope that helps clarify things.
